The good news is that adjusting a sliding patio door is a fairly simple process that can be done in a few easy steps. Here's what you need to know.

To adjust a sliding patio door, you'll need to locate the adjusting screws on the door. These screws are usually located at the bottom of the door and can be adjusted with a screwdriver. Turning the screws clockwise or counterclockwise will adjust the height of the door, allowing it to slide more smoothly. You may also need to adjust the rollers or lubricate the tracks to improve the door's performance.

How to Adjust a Sliding Patio Door in Detail

To adjust a sliding patio door, follow these basic steps:

  1. Locate the adjusting screws at the bottom of the door.
  2. Use a screwdriver to turn the screws clockwise or counterclockwise to adjust the door's height.
  3. If needed, adjust the rollers or lubricate the tracks to improve the door's performance.

Tips for Adjusting a Sliding Patio Door

Here are a few tips to keep in mind when adjusting a sliding patio door:

  • Be patient and take your time when making adjustments.
  • Make small adjustments rather than large ones to avoid damaging the door.
  • Use a level to ensure the door is properly aligned after making adjustments.

What If Adjusting a Sliding Patio Door Doesn't Work?

If adjusting the door doesn't solve the problem, you may need to replace the rollers or tracks, or call in a professional to diagnose and fix the issue.
